Effect Of LncRNA NONRATT006155.2 On The Expression Of MAP4K3 And β-defensin-2 In Enterocytes Of Rats Infected With Escherichia Coli

Objective:To study the changes of lncrna in enterocytes of rats infected with Escherichia coli.To find out the lncrna related to cell infection and verify its function.Methods:The best concentration and time of E.The expression of NONRATT006155.2 was detected by quantitative PCR,and the expression of MAP4K3 and β-defensin-2 at protein level was detected by Western blot.MTT was used to detect the inhibition of the cells.Results:The inhibition rate of 103 E.coli / ml was the best at 24 hours.By sequencing analysis,it was found that NONRATT006155.2 decreased significantly,which was related to the expression of MAP4K3 and might affect the expression of defensin.The IEC-6overexpression cells of NONRATT006155.2 were successfully constructed.Quantitative PCR showed that the expression of NONRATT006155.2 was the highest in IEC-6 cells transfected with NONRATT006155.2 mimic plasmid,which was significantly higher than blank control group(without any treatment),E.coli group(only treated by E.coli)and E.coli + NC group(E.coli sensitive The cells which had been transfected with empty plasmids were stained,P<0.05).In E.coli group and E.coli+NC group,the expression of NONRATT006155.2was significantly lower than that in the blank control group(P<0.05).In the large intestine+mimic group,the inhibition rate of cells gradually decreased with the increase of action time(P<0.05),which was significantly lower than that of the large intestine group and the large intestine + NC group at the same time point(P<0.05).By western,the expression of MAP4K3 and β-defensin-2 in the protein level was the lowest in the large intestine + mimic group,significantly lower than the other three groups(P<0.05),and the highest in the large intestine group and the large intestine+NC group,significantly higher than the blank control group(P< 0.05),but there was no significant difference between the large intestine group and the large intestine+NC group(P>0.05).Conclusion:The expression of NONRATT006155.2was negatively correlated with the expression of MAP4K3 and β-defensin-2 in IEC-6 cells.Therefore,NONRATT006155.2 may be involved in the regulation of MAP4K3 and β-defensin-2 expression.
